Is there a chance that artificial intelligence might have consciousness? What could make what appears to be statistical predictions have what may resemble human consciousness?

Some people have said that, in the brain, what processes language or other experiences is different from the outcome. Simply, there are components and mechanisms in the brain that don’t look like the experience itself. So, even if there are vectors and tensors hidden away in AI, could AI have some aspects of consciousness?

There is a growing amount of discussion about the necessity of making progress on AI sentience, or, say, the consciousness of large language models [LLMs].

The objective is to explore what LLMs might have, given their ability to relate, at certain levels, to human knowledge or understanding.

Yet, for all that has been written in support of possible AI consciousness, there is no other candidate for which AI might be conscious than language.

This means that the primary objective of any AI consciousness team or lab is to figure out the fraction of language in human consciousness and compare that to AI.

This exploration could lead to a possible conceptual measurement for sentience in general, helping to shape how animal consciousness is measured, which may also influence animal rights, animal welfare, and so forth.

Simply, for now, the path is to develop all the functions that can be conscious in humans. Then, identify the attributes that might make them conscious — which could contribute toward a total measure — so that human, animal, and machine consciousness can be explored around them.

If all the possible functions that the brain performs are divided into four categories, memory, feelings, emotions, and regulation of internal senses, then, if the attributes that make them conscious are also divided into at least four initial categories, attention, less than attention, intent, and subjectivity, it is possible to start from there.

Language is a subdivision of memory. So, while memory still consists of several other subdivisions, such as other sounds, sights, tastes, and so forth, language is a fraction of memory, which is itself a fraction of the brain’s functions. Feelings, emotions, and regulation of internal signals all have their own subdivisions.

Then, the attributes also apply to functions wherever they are mechanized. This means that if a function exists somewhere, what makes it conscious is also there.

Therefore, making an estimate based on functions and their attributes would be useful in advancing the exploration of language for machine consciousness.

Eleos AI Research

Eleos AI Research is supposed to be the most promising organization on earth working to solve AI consciousness, but they seem to have shifted their work toward mechanistic interpretability, since it appears to be the thing to do, both to seem technical and to follow the lead of their allied organization, Anthropic.

However, consciousness is not a mechanistic interpretability problem. Mechanistic interpretability is primarily about understanding [against the black box or] how AI works and, if possible, improving safety and alignment. While it may benefit AI consciousness research, it does not actually help measure language — the real function that AI has — to compare it with human language as a fraction of consciousness.

Simply, Eleos AI Research is supposed to have a major division or program to estimate or calculate language as a division of consciousness. It is this central work that could become their biological approach to solving AI consciousness.

Other efforts in philosophy and mechanistic interpretability may complement the work, but the initial focus, to make their work viable, is to find a biological anchor, language and then estimate from there. Consciousness
is a brain problem. Even consciousness conversations around AI is predicated on the brain.
